Is Spider-Man: Model New Day organising the X-Males? The trailer for the upcoming movie has seemingly confirmed Tramell Tillman’s position within the Marvel Cinematic Universe.

One of many largest questions followers have going into Spider-Man: Model New Day is who Tramell Tillman will play. Not like Sadie Sink, who has been rumored to play each feminine character not already within the MCU, there have been nearly no studies in regards to the character Tillman might be enjoying within the upcoming movie. That’s, aside from one which ties him to the X-Males.

And that singular rumor has seemingly been confirmed by the trailer for Spider-Man: Model New Day. The subtitles label Tramell Tillman’s character as “Invoice”. Invoice doesn’t present a lot, aside from the truth that it’s a standard nickname for Will. Will, in fact, is brief for William Metzger, the X-Males villain that Tillman has been rumored to play within the undertaking.

Who Is William Metzger?

In truth, William Metzger is a no one within the comics, showing in six problems with X-Males: Kids of the Atom earlier than being killed off. Nevertheless, his small position within the comics stands out as the key to why Tramell Tillman is enjoying him in Spider-Man: Model New Day. Metzger wasn’t simply an anti-mutant activist; he was additionally the writer of The Militia Press.

It appears as if, for the reason that MCU already introduced JK Simmons again as J. Jonah Jameson, Tramell Tillman might be taking the position of Peter Parker’s boss in Spider-Man: Model New Day. Nevertheless, not like up to now, the place the Day by day Bugle was offered as a good information outlet, it appears Peter might be working for a reactionary, anti-mutant rag of a paper.
